Exports by Country
The Netherlands was the largest exporter of frozen freshwater fish in the European Union, with the volume of exports reaching X tons, which was near X% of total exports in 2022. Spain (X tons) took the second position in the ranking, followed by Portugal (X tons), Germany (X tons) and Belgium (X tons). All these countries together took approx. X% share of total exports. Estonia (X tons) and Sweden (X tons) took a little share of total exports.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of shipments, amongst the key exporting countries, was attained by Sweden (with a CAGR of X%), while the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, the Netherlands ($X) remains the largest frozen freshwater fish supplier in the European Union, comprising X%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by Spain ($X), with an X% share of total exports. It was followed by Portugal, with a X% share.
In the Netherlands, frozen freshwater fish exports expanded at an average annual rate of X% over the period from 2012-2022. In the other countries, the average annual rates were as follows: Spain (X% per year) and Portugal (X% per year).

Imports by Country
Spain (X tons) and the Netherlands (X tons) represented roughly X% of total imports in 2022. France (X tons) took the next position in the ranking, followed by Portugal (X tons), Italy (X tons) and Belgium (X tons). All these countries together held near X% share of total imports. Poland (X tons), Germany (X tons), Sweden (X tons), Lithuania (X tons), Bulgaria (X tons) and Greece (X tons) held a relatively small share of total imports.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of purchases, amongst the leading importing countries, was attained by Sweden (with a CAGR of X%), while imports for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, the largest frozen freshwater fish importing markets in the European Union were Spain ($X), the Netherlands ($X) and France ($X), with a combined X% share of total imports. Portugal, Italy, Belgium, Germany, Poland, Sweden, Greece, Lithuania and Bulgaria l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further X%.
